Early Coaching Career and Earnings Foundation
Bob Knight built his financial base during his early years at Army and later at Indiana University. His initial coaching contracts were modest, but consistent winning elevated his market value. Programs that achieved sustained success naturally commanded higher salary terms and better facility support.
As television revenue grew in college basketball, Indiana University channeled increased funds into coaching compensation. This environment allowed Knight to secure raises that reflected both performance and the economic boom of the sport in the late twentieth century.
